Taxonomic Classification

Rank American Toad Protea Charaxes
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Arthropoda (Arthropods)
Class Amphibia (Amphibians) Insecta (Insects)
Order Anura (Frogs & Toads)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ths)
Family Bufonidae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ies)
Genus Anaxyrus Charaxes
Species Anaxyrus americanus Charaxes pelias

Evolutionary Relationship

American Toad and Protea Charaxes share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
